10. How Do Search Engines Work?
Spider “crawls” the web to find new documents (web pages, other
Documents) typically by following hyperlinks from websites already In the
database.
Search engine indexes the content (text, code) in these documents by
adding it to their huge databases and periodically updates this content.
Search engine searches its own database when user enters in a search to
find related documents (not searching web pages in real-time).
Search engine ranks resulting documents using an algorithm
(mathematical formula) that assigns various weights to ranking factors .
12. What is Search engine optimization
SEO = Search Engine Optimization
- Refers to the process of “optimizing” both the on-page and off-page
ranking factors in order to achieve high search engine rankings for
targeted search terms.
- Refers to the “industry” that revolves around obtaining high
rankings in the search engines for desirable keyword search terms
as a means of increasing the relevant traffic to a given website.
- Refers to an individual or company that optimizes websites for its
client. Has a number of related meanings, and usually refers to an
individual/firm that focuses on optimizing for “organic” search
engine rankings

17. On page factors _ Title tags
Tips for effective writing Title Tags
1- Try to place your most important keyword phrase at the
beginning of the tag.
2- Use your primary keyword phrase in the title tag at least
once.
3- Avoid using the same words multiple times.
4- Use plural form of keyword phrases, especially which
includes a complete singular word .
5- Use sentence case for keyword phrase but keep
prepositions in lower case.
18. On page factors _ Title tags
Tips for effective writing Title Tags
6- Keep your title tag limit under 70 to 90 characters, longer sentences
won’t give any
7- value but they can be a hurdle in deep crawl of your web page
8- Avoid using special characters such as ! @ # $ ^ & * ( }[ | ? /
9- Avoid using stopping words such as or, and , with, for, by, etc
10- Use unique title tag for each page, since each page has unique content
11- Make your title interesting and compelling to the reader to convince
them why they should click there.

20. On page factors _ Content
Why Content is King?
King?
Since a very early stage of search engine revolution, search engines were
able to evaluate website with relevance to their content, though they were
not very efficient and intelligent like they are these days, but they were able
to read the content at website and content still plays very important role in
top ranking positions.
Tips to Integrate Keywords within Web copy
Use Keywords at the top of the web page, within your selectable text.
Try to start paragraphs and lines with main keywords
Use keywords in headings and sub headings
Top 2,000 characters are the most important characters of every page
Use keywords as hyper or anchor links
21. On page factors _ navigation menus
What is Navigation?
Navigation is a group of links which is created to direct website visitors to
different pages of website. It may be horizontal or vertical bar placed at
top, bottom, right or left. Navigation is a very important part of any website;
it gives guidelines to website visitors and directs them to relevant part of the
website.
Tips to create SEO friendly site navigation
Search engine like text base navigation
Text base navigation is a navigation of selectable textual links
Text base navigation should be plain
Avoid using mouse over or text swapping technique to text base navigation
Image base navigation can be used but with alternate text base navigation at
bottom
22. On page factors _ META Description Tag
What Is The Meta Description Tag?
It’s an HTML tag use to feed description to search engines, it gives
description of webpage to search engines, it is declared after title
tag of the webpage under head tag.
Example: <meta name=”description” content=“Your Home Page
Description”>
Why Is The Description Tag Important?
Description tag is the very important tag, search engines take
webpage description through this tag, though search engines don’t
give any importance to this tag in their ranking algorithms but this
tag can lead searchers to motivate and visit your website.
23. On page factors _ META Description Tag
Tips To Write Effective Page Description Tag
1- Describe your complete webpage in one single line or in a small paragraph
2- Forget about keywords, focus on “call to action” words with respect to page
relevancy.
3- Avoid covering complete website in one paragraph, try to focus on page
4- Use unique description tag for each page, since each page has unique content
5- Keep your description tag’s limit under 225 to 250 characters, longer
sentences won’t give any value but they can be hurdle in deep crawl of your web
page
6- Avoid using special characters such as ! @ # $ ^ & * ( }[ | ? /
7- Avoid all capital letter, try to use sentence case
8- Use motivational lines so that your listing will be clicked comparatively
better than your competitors
9-Don’t misguide search engine visitors, write what is available there at the
page

25. OFF Page Factors _ Link popularity
link popularity is just a fancy name for a link to your page
from another domain. Webmasters want more back links
because more back links mean better ranking in the SERPs.
You can see some of the pages link to your domain by
searching Google for site:domain.com
26. OFF Page Factors _Text Anchor
The anchor text is the words that appear in a link. For this
reason it's also called the link text. The engines pay special
attention to the anchor text, because it seems reasonable
that if they finds a link to, say, how to buy a house, then the
page being linked to is probably about how to buy a house.

28. Summarized Recommendations
Do….(1)
1- Focus on creating the best site possible. If you create quality, the
rankings will follow.
2- Understand that a good ranking isn't the end-all and be-all. If
you have a commerce site what you ultimately want is more sales.
3- Target keywords that are specific enough to produce targeted
traffic, but not so specific that nobody searches on them.
4- Put your keywords in the <TITLE>, heading tags, body copy, and
ALT parameters of your pages. Make sure your keywords are
reasonably near the top of the page. Include at least 250 words on
each page at a minimum.
29. Summarized Recommendations
Do….(2)
5- Link up your site well internally. Each page of the site should link
back to the home page as well as a handful of the most important
pages on the site, as well as pages related to the page in question.
6- Link to high-quality sites which you think will be of interest to
your visitors, whether those sites link back to you or not. Link
from your content pages when appropriate as opposed to from a
links page.
7- Submit your site to directories (not link farms) particular to your
industry.
8- Make your pages lean and fast-loading.
9- Share what you know with others.
